Opening Verses
1 The parables of Solomon, the son of David, king of Israel,
2 To know wisdom, and instruction:
3 To understand the words of prudence: and to receive the instruction of doctrine, justice, and judgment, and equity:
4 To give subtilty to little ones, to the young man knowledge and understanding.
5 A wise man shall hear, and shall be wiser: and he that understandeth shall possess governments.
6 He shall understand a parable and the interpretation, the words of the wise, and their mysterious sayings.
7 The fear of the Lord is the beginning of wisdom. Fools despise wisdom and instruction.
8 My son, hear the instruction of thy father, and forsake not the law of thy mother:
9 That grace may be added to thy head, and a chain of gold to thy neck.
10 My son, if sinners shall entice thee, consent not to them.
